How expensive is it to live in Jersey City, New Jersey?
Is it very expensive to live in Jersey City, New Jersey? How much money do you need to live comfortably in Jersey City? Let's find out. The cost of living index is based on a national average of 100. An amount below 100 means Jersey City, New Jersey is cheaper than the US average. A cost of living index above 100 means Jersey City, New Jersey is more expensive. Jersey City, New Jersey cost of living is 139. Which is 39% higher than US average.

Cost of Living
Expense Jersey City New Jersey National Avg.
Services 135 107 100
Groceries 149 107 100
Health 112 100 100
Housing 164 160 100
Transportation 131 106 100
Utilities 96 98 100
